WATER SUPPLY AND PLUMBING
1.The orifice in the fill valve is sized for an extended water pressure range of 30 to 85 psi.
2.For water pressure between 15 and 30 psi, notify the factory and the next larger size fill valve will be supplied.
3.For cases below 15 psi, notify the factory and a fill valve with an oversized orifice will be supplied.
4.For cases above 85 psi, install a pressure reducing valve in the water feed line to the unit.
5.With extremely dirty or muddy water sources, e.g., some well sources, ensure proper filtration by adding an external filter to the water line entering the unit. (Consult factory for accessories such as filters.)
6.DO NOT use completely demineralized water with this unit as it is the minerals that allow the electrode principle to work.
7.DO NOT use a hot water source as it will cause deposits that will eventually block the fill valve orifice.

START-UP AND OPERATION
Check to see that the unit is securely mounted on a level surface with the proper drain and water supply. Check for correct voltage with appropriately sized service. Check that the steam distributor, steam supply hose, and condensate line are correctly installed and routed back to the unit. Ensure that the external control humidistat is located in an area to properly sense the relative humidity to be maintained by the humidifier, and that the interconnecting low voltage wires between the humidistat and the unit’s control terminal strip are in accordance with the wiring diagram.
Check all electrical connections for wires which may have become loose in shipping. Components damaged due to loose connections are NOT under warranty.
Check electrode plugs to ensure they are pressed firmly onto the electrode pins. Important: Loose connections will cause overheating of the cylinder plugs, possibly melting the plugs and/or cylinder.
Open the isolating valve in the feed water line to the unit.
Make sure the humidistat is set high enough to call for humidification.
Turn on the main disconnect in the primary service feeding the unit and check that unit has power at the primary terminal block.
PUSH THE AUTO ON/OFF/DRAIN SWITCH TO “ON”.
